Record and development:
Online poker surfaced within click the up coming post belated 1990s due to developments in technology and the internet. 1st internet poker room, Planet Poker, was released in 1998, attracting a tiny but passionate community. However, it was in the early 2000s that internet poker experienced exponential development, mostly due to the introduction of real-money games and televised poker tournaments.
